Output 77b3c477d3b1bdb79528c56a4689c32af87886ab6b2b990d58662cae0e5b390a:0

value
571390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53ba85117d9a29ae7850b0588dc13b509d643148 OP_EQUAL
address
39KjT65oRcPj86M4PUEhqT9WTy2Q9wFz6e
transaction
77b3c477d3b1bdb79528c56a4689c32af87886ab6b2b990d58662cae0e5b390a
spent
true